				This coin was struck for the Royalist Government in exile.
 Mintage is 6,000
 Weight 24.92g
 Diameter 37mm
 Silver fineness 0.720
 ASW 0.5769
 Grade is Choice Uncirculated

				Info I found: Krause Unusual World Coins 4th Edition P514
 
 Yemen 1 Rial 1965 Churchill
 Royalist Government in exile
 FANTASY COINAGE
 X#A1  Rial
 24.9200 g  0.7200 Silver  0.5769oz ASW
 Ruler  Imam Badr
 Subject Sir Winston Churchill Memorial
 Obv: Facing bust of Churchill
 Rev: Ornate crowned and flag draped arms
 Date AH1385//1965
 Mintage  6000:
 XF$15.00  Unc $25.00  BU $50.00
